对象存储协议有哪些,深入解析对象存储协议,种类、特点与应用
- 综合资讯
- 2025-03-29 03:48:39
- 4

对象存储协议包括HTTP、RESTful API等,深入解析对象存储协议,了解其种类、特点与应用,有助于优化存储方案,提高数据存储效率,HTTP协议简单易用,RESTf...
对象存储协议包括HTTP、RESTful API等,深入解析对象存储协议,了解其种类、特点与应用,有助于优化存储方案,提高数据存储效率,HTTP协议简单易用,RESTful API具有灵活性,适用于多种场景,了解协议特点,可更好地选择合适的存储方案。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,对象存储作为一种新型存储技术,因其高效、灵活、可扩展等特点,逐渐成为数据存储领域的主流,本文将深入解析对象存储协议,包括其种类、特点和应用。
对象存储协议的种类
图片来源于网络,如有侵权联系删除
RESTful API
RESTful API(Representational State Transfer)是一种基于HTTP协议的架构风格,广泛应用于对象存储系统中,RESTful API遵循统一的资源标识、状态码、错误处理等原则,便于用户通过HTTP请求进行数据操作。
S3 API
S3 API(Simple Storage Service API)是亚马逊云服务(AWS)提供的对象存储服务API,已成为业界事实上的标准,S3 API定义了丰富的数据操作接口,包括数据上传、下载、删除、元数据管理等。
OpenStack Swift API
OpenStack Swift是开源的对象存储系统,其API遵循RESTful风格,OpenStack Swift API提供了数据存储、访问、监控等功能,支持大规模分布式存储。
Ceph RADOS API
Ceph RADOS(Reliable Autonomic Distributed Object Store)是Ceph分布式存储系统中的对象存储模块,其API提供了数据存储、访问、监控等功能,支持高可用、高性能的分布式存储。
Azure Blob Storage API
Azure Blob Storage是微软云服务提供的对象存储服务,其API遵循RESTful风格,Azure Blob Storage API提供了数据存储、访问、备份等功能,支持大规模分布式存储。
对象存储协议的特点
高效性
对象存储协议采用分布式存储架构,数据分散存储在多个节点上,提高了数据读写速度,协议支持并行读写,进一步提升了存储系统的性能。
灵活性
对象存储协议支持多种数据格式,如文本、图片、视频等,便于用户存储和管理各类数据,协议还支持自定义元数据,方便用户对数据进行分类、查询和检索。
可扩展性
对象存储协议采用分布式存储架构,可轻松扩展存储容量,当存储需求增长时,只需添加新的存储节点,即可实现无缝扩展。
图片来源于网络,如有侵权联系删除
高可用性
对象存储协议支持数据冗余存储,确保数据安全,当某个存储节点发生故障时,系统会自动将数据迁移到其他节点,保证数据不丢失。
兼容性
对象存储协议遵循统一的接口规范,便于不同存储系统之间的数据迁移和共享,用户可以方便地将数据从一种存储系统迁移到另一种存储系统。
对象存储协议的应用
云计算
对象存储协议在云计算领域应用广泛,如AWS S3、Azure Blob Storage等,为用户提供弹性、可扩展的存储服务。
大数据
对象存储协议适用于大数据场景,如Hadoop、Spark等分布式计算框架,可方便地存储和管理大规模数据。
视频监控
对象存储协议支持视频监控数据存储,如视频监控系统、无人机等,可方便地存储、管理和回放视频数据。
物联网
对象存储协议适用于物联网场景,如智能家居、智能交通等,可方便地存储和管理海量物联网设备数据。
内容分发网络(CDN)
对象存储协议支持CDN加速,提高用户访问速度,通过将内容存储在离用户较近的对象存储节点上,可降低网络延迟,提升用户体验。
对象存储协议作为一种新型存储技术,具有高效、灵活、可扩展等特点,广泛应用于云计算、大数据、视频监控、物联网等领域,随着技术的不断发展,对象存储协议将在未来发挥更加重要的作用。
本文链接:https://www.zhitaoyun.cn/1933314.html
发表评论